What companies run services between Lisburn, Northern Ireland and Enniscorthy, Ireland?

You can take a bus from Sprucefield Shopping Centre to Enniscorthy via Dublin Busaras Bus Station and George's Quay in around 5h 5m. Alternatively, you can take a train from Hilden to Enniscorthy via Portadown and Dublin Connolly in around 6h 16m.
